Repair works have begun to the road through the Bog Walk Gorge in St. Catherine.

The works commenced at the weekend and is slated to last for six weeks.

The stretch which forms part of one of the main corridors linking the northern and southern coasts, has been in a deplorable condition since November last year, when the island experienced weeks of heavy showers.

Manager of Communication and Customer Services at the National Works Agency NWA, Stephen Shaw says that the works will be concentrated on the area between Dam Head and the Bog Walk Roundabout.
